A Day No Pigs Would Die (Unabridged) Audiobook
Robert Newton Peck's most touching and famous book is a story so filled with light that once you hear it, you'll never forget it. It is the true story of a young boy growing up on a Vermont farm with the warmth of his Shaker faith and father's love. He must learn from his father, who slaughters pigs for a living, about "doing what's got to be done" when his own pig cannot produce a litter. A Day No Pigs Would Die deals with the cycles of nature, birth, and death with straightforward honesty and heartbreaking poignancy.
